When our crew arrives at a Liberty home, the inspection is methodical, not a quick glance. We walk room by room, taking non penetrating meter readings on walls at multiple heights, checking baseboards and trim, pulling insulation in suspect cavities, looking behind cabinets and appliances, under sinks, around the water heater and washing machine connections, along the basement perimeter, and at slab joints where seepage tends to track. Thermal imaging maps temperature differentials that flag hidden moisture behind finished surfaces, a penetrating moisture meter confirms actual moisture content, and a hygrometer logs ambient temperature and relative humidity. Why this matters for Liberty homes: the most expensive water damage call is the one that comes 30 days later, when mold has colonized a wall cavity that looked dry on the surface. Catching that moisture during the initial assessment is what prevents it.

Every Liberty job follows the IICRC S500 standard for water damage restoration, and any mold work we perform follows the IICRC S520 standard for mold remediation. That means a structured sequence: initial moisture assessment using thermal imaging and penetrating meters, controlled extraction of standing water, structural drying with monitored air flow and dehumidification sized to the affected area, antimicrobial application where contamination warrants it, and verification readings before any reconstruction begins. We document moisture content as materials dry so the home is not closed up while cavities are still wet. The rigor is what keeps a two week dry out from becoming a six month mold problem.

What Happens on Every Liberty Job
The first phase on any Liberty job is moisture assessment and Category determination. Our lead technician walks the affected areas with thermal imaging and a moisture meter, identifying the source (broken supply line, dishwasher hose, sewer backup, storm intrusion through a window or foundation crack) and mapping the extent of saturation. Water is classified as Category 1, 2, or 3 per IICRC S500 because the category drives everything that follows: how much can be dried in place, what must be removed, and what protective measures the crew needs. This phase typically takes one to two hours before any equipment goes in.
Phase two runs in parallel with mitigation: documentation and insurance coordination. Before any extraction begins, every affected area is photographed and logged, meter readings are recorded on a written moisture map, and the scope of work is built to match what the IICRC standard calls for. We contact your insurance adjuster directly, walk them through the loss, and justify each line of mitigation per industry standard. Most Liberty homeowners never see this paperwork. We handle it with the carrier so the claim moves forward while the drying does.
Phase three is execution and reconstruction. Air movers and commercial dehumidifiers are placed based on structural drying calculations for the affected square footage, then monitored daily with logged readings until materials hit dry standard, meaning moisture content matched to unaffected materials in the same home. Controlled demolition removes only what cannot be dried in place. From there, reconstruction handles drywall, insulation, flooring, paint, and trim to bring the space back to pre loss condition. The home goes from emergency to finished without you sourcing a separate rebuild crew.

Category Determination
Water is classified Category 1 (clean supply line), Category 2 (gray water from appliances or toilet overflow), or Category 3 (sewage, floodwater, long stagnant water) per IICRC S500. Meter readings are logged and a written assessment is left with the homeowner. The Category drives what dries in place and what comes out.

Drying to Verified Standard
Drying is not finished when surfaces feel dry. Daily moisture readings are logged on affected materials, and equipment stays in place until those readings match unaffected materials in the home. Only then does reconstruction begin. It is the step that prevents mold callbacks.
What Causes Water Damage in Liberty
Toilet Supply Line Leaks
Toilet supply lines fail more often than any other plumbing component in Liberty homes. Pinhole leaks can run undetected for hours, causing ceiling damage to the floor below.
Foundation and Groundwater Intrusion
Heavy rain over saturated ground forces water against foundations harder than most homeowners realize. Older Liberty foundations weren’t designed for the rainfall intensities this region now sees.
Appliance Failures
Slow appliance leaks are the worst kind because they’re invisible. By the time the wall behind the dishwasher shows water damage, the leak has often been running for weeks. Liberty crews see this regularly.
Sewer Line Backups
Older Liberty neighborhoods with clay sewer mains see periodic backups, especially after heavy rains overwhelm the system. This is Category 3 water and requires full IICRC S500 containment.
Burst Supply Lines
Indiana winters drop below freezing for weeks at a time. Liberty homes with poorly insulated supply lines see pipes freeze, expand, and burst. The damage shows up when the thaw begins and water starts flowing.
Sump Pump Failure
Sump pump failures in Liberty typically happen at the worst times: during heavy spring rains, in the middle of the night, or after long periods of disuse. The result is the same: water rising in the basement.
